Description
Contents: Contains Pss. 89, 90.
Script: Gothic
Script: Gothic
Decoration: Flourishing on initials and elaborate pen-work line fillers.
Note: Hand nearly identical to the one in British Library Royal MS 1 D X: https://searcharchives.bl.uk/catalog/040-002105773. Royal MS 1 D X is from the same timeframe and made for use in Oxford.

Provenance
John Bagford (1650s-1716) to St. Martin-in-the-Fields; sale 1861 to Sir Thomas Phillipps, n.15758; his sale 22 May, 1913, lot 742; Sir Sydney Cockerell (1867-1962) sale Sotheby's 3 April, 1957; William Salloch (Ossining NY) Cat. 258 (1968) to U. Missouri.
Format
Parchment - 208 x 152 mm - Single column with 22 visible lines, with bounding lines plus outer bounding lines 8mm out right and left, with ink ruling on recto (flesh)
